Product reviews:
Julian
2026-01-20 iphone 11
Teddy Bear 8 Foot Stuffed Plush Animal big giant stuffed animals
big giant stuffed animals
Steward
2026-01-14 iphone 7 Plus
Giant teddy bear personalizion with big giant stuffed animals
big giant stuffed animals
Nathan
2026-01-17 iphone 11 Pro Max
160cm Big Giant teddy bear huge plush big giant stuffed animals
big giant stuffed animals